2014-05-09 52 views
1

我試圖讓OpenShift上運行的Ghost(https://github.com/tryghost/Ghost)。根據這一OpenShift開發者描述我應該能夠添加幾個鉤子,當我將更改到墨盒運行:Openshift node.js盒式磁帶掛鉤未運行

https://www.openshift.com/developers/deploying-and-building-applications

但是他們都不(pre_build,構建,部署,post_deploy)似乎時運行我推動變化。

我已經從Ghost快速入門複製了pre_start_nodejs掛鉤,而且似乎確實運行。

https://github.com/openshift-quickstart/openshift-ghost-quickstart/tree/master/.openshift/action_hooks

我只是插入echo報表,並觀看了git push控制檯輸出,看看他們是否運行:

#!/bin/bash 
echo "running pre_start_nodejs script..." 

可能是什麼造成的?

回答

0

嘗試將它們標記爲可執行文件(chmod + x),看看是否有幫助。

相關問題